Stitchkit versioning — quick primer

Welcome aboard. Stitchkit is our shared component library. We follow strict semver: breaking visual or API changes bump major, new components bump minor. Never pin to latest; pin exact versions in your app manifest. Deprecations get one full minor cycle of warnings. The release calendar and upgrade guides live on the internal page below.

runbook for yadup-fahag: https://jira.zemvarlabs.internal/display/display/pages/2281f9da

## Local Setup

Matchwell's pairing service runs on the JVM and is sensitive to garbage-collection pauses; anything over 200ms can cause match timeouts in the queue. For local testing, use the G1 flags in `run-local.sh` and keep the heap under 4GB. Pause logs land in `logs/gc/`. Before starting the service, point it at your local Postgres instance using the following connection string.

replica DSN, tafog-yahif: mssql://ulaael_svc:Az6P0xW@db-3f25.qirvancorp.test:5432/istion

Subject: Heads up — DR drill on Thursday (connection pooling edition)

Hi all, welcome to the team! This Thursday we're running our quarterly disaster-recovery drill for the Pondglass database layer. The fun part: we'll deliberately exhaust the connection pool on the primary and watch how the failover pooler redistributes sessions. New folks, just shadow your buddy and take notes — nobody expects you to drive. One thing you will need: the standby pooler config is encrypted at rest, and unlocking it requires the recovery passphrase below.

recovery phrase for tafop-fawep: zorwyn-ulaox